Introduction


This guide explains the installation, deployment, and administration of Siebel application clients.

Siebel Mobile Web Client and Siebel Dedicated Web Client installation are covered, as is browser deployment for Siebel Web Client, Mobile Web Client and Dedicated Web Client.

Although job titles and duties at your company may differ from those listed in the following table, the audience for this guide consists primarily of employees in these categories:

Siebel Application Administrators

Persons responsible for planning, setting up, and maintaining Siebel applications.

Siebel System Administrators

Persons responsible for the whole system, including installing, maintaining, and upgrading Siebel products.

Siebel Application Developers

Persons who plan, implement, and configure Siebel applications, possibly adding new functionality.

Installers

Persons responsible for setting up Siebel systems for initial use.

Product Modules and Options

This Siebel Bookshelf contains descriptions of modules that are optional and for which you may not have purchased a license. Siebel's Sample Database also includes data related to these optional modules. As a result, your software implementation may differ from descriptions in this Bookshelf.
